Problems solved by technology

Because Dipsacus is mainly wild and rarely cultivated artificially, the price has continued to rise in recent years, resulting in a sharp decrease in wild resources and insufficient market supply.
[0003] In recent years, there have been many researches on the chemical components, pharmacological effects and clinical applications of Dipsacus at home and abroad, but there are few research reports on its cultivation techniques. In the 12th issue of "Rural Practical Technology" in 2006, an article entitled " Dipsacus Dipsacus Cultivation Technical Regulations" article briefly introduced Dipsacus and its cultivation techniques, and an article titled "High-yield Cultivation Techniques of Dipsacus Dipsacus" in the 23rd issue of "Modern Agricultural Science and Technology" in 2007 introduced a high-yield cultivation technique technology, but the technical schemes about the planting method of Dipsacus recorded in these articles are not standardized, and the operability of the relevant steps is not strong, such as the accurate amount of fertilizer and the time of fertilization, etc., it is actually difficult to control the operation

Embodiment 1

[0098] A kind of cultivation method of Dipsacus, its steps are rational selection of land, soil preparation, seedling raising, transplanting, field management, specifically it is carried out according to the following steps:

[0099] 1) Reasonable location

[0100] Choose a cold and cool mountainous area at an altitude of 1000m, with loose, fertile soil, deep soil, and sandy loam that has not been planted in the previous stubble, with a slope of 10 degrees;

[0101] 2) land preparation

[0102] Both the nursery land and the transplanting land are deeply plowed before use, and 2000 kg of decomposed farmyard manure is applied per mu, leveled and harrowed;

[0103] 3) Cultivate seedlings with seed nutrient balls

[0104] ① Selection

[0105] Soak the Dipsacus seeds in clean water, remove the deflated seeds floating on the water surface, dry the plump seeds that sink to the bottom of the water, and select seeds with a dry weight of 8g for sowing;

[0106] ②Seed treatment

Abstract

The invention relates to a cultivation method of teasel root, comprising reasonable land selection, land preparation, seedling breeding, transplanting and field management, wherein the transplanting is carried out by selecting seedlings which meet certain properties. The cultivation method is obtained through tests and researches of seedling breeding means test, density test, fertilizer test and seedling test, can ensure about 1,000-1,400kg of yield per mu of fresh roots and tubers of medicinal parts of the teasel root which is cultivated for two years, improves by about 10-20% compared with the reported highest yield per unit area, can greatly improve the yield per unit area, increases the economic revenue and is of significance to guide and promote the industrialization development of the teasel root; meanwhile, the cultivation method has strong comprehensiveness, simple and standard operation and easy popularization and application.

Description

technical field [0001] The present invention relates to general botany, in particular to a cultivation method of Dipsacus. Background technique [0002] Radix Dipsaci (Latin name: Radix Dipsaci), also known as Luobuqi, Heshangtou, Shanluobu, Chuanduan, etc., is mainly distributed in Chongqing, Sichuan, Hubei, Hunan, Yunnan, Tibet and other places, growing at an altitude of 600-3000m The edge of the ditch, the grass on the hillside, the edge of the forest and the side of the field road. Dipsacaceae is a perennial herb of the Dipsacaceae family, and its rhizomes are used as medicine. Chuanduan is a medicine that was first recorded in Shennong’s Herbal Classic, and is listed as a top grade. It has the functions of nourishing the liver and kidney, strengthening bones and bones, repairing broken bones, stopping metrorrhagia, and preventing miscarriage.
